What’s the point of a BMW software update?

A manufacturer never releases a newer software version without a reason. After all, this costs the manufacturer a lot of time and money. For example, a BMW software update may be necessary to correct bugs or errors in the existing software, make performance improvements, add new features or capabilities, or improve the overall stability and safety of the vehicle. The updates may apply to various systems in the car, such as the infotainment system, the navigation system, the engine management system, the safety functions and other electronic components. By performing a BMW software update, you keep your BMW up to date. This ensures better performance and reduces potential security risks.

Car development never stands still. You can think of a car as a mobile computer. A modern car is equipped with dozens of modules. A module is a computer with a specific task. Think, for example, of the engine computer, the automatic transmission computer, and the climate control system. A BMW software update is the process of updating the software used in these modules. It involves replacing the existing software with an updated version, usually developed by the manufacturer, BMW, or a supplier. How does a BMW software update work?

With a BMW software update, the car is reprogrammed to the latest factory software. This means that aftermarket modifications are overwritten. Chip tuning, for example, will disappear. The original upgrades, however, are retained if properly implemented. This includes cruise control. If this is correctly added to the vehicle order, it will work flawlessly after the update. We can fully reprogram a BMW, or partially by skipping certain modules. Your wishes are our priority.

When does a BMW need a software update?

We recommend running a BMW software update at least once a year. New features and security updates are released regularly, and by updating annually, you prevent problems and benefit from all the innovations. Do you drive a lot or use your BMW for business? Then a biannual update can be even more beneficial, as you’ll always be on the road with the latest software.

OEM software upgrade

We also offer OEM software upgrades. This involves installing software that isn’t standard on a specific car. The advantage is that this software has been extensively tested by BMW and can be used for additional functionality or performance. The available upgrades are as follows:

  • Alpina software for E9x 335i (E90, E91, E92, E93)
  • E9x GTS DCT software (E90 E92 E93 M3)
  • F80 upgrade package (GTS, CS software for DKG, MDM, differential, EDC)
